Double Glazing Windows Repair
Double glazing window repair can solve many issues with your frames and windows. The most effective way to address larger problems is by replacing the windows.
The most common problems are fog and condensation. Professionals will reseal the space and also add vents to prevent this from occurring again.
Condensation
Double glazing is designed to cut down on energy costs and offer insulation, however condensation can cause problems. If you're seeing visible condensation, this means the airtight seal is failing and a professional has to come out to look. It could be a simple case of changing the seal, changing the glazing or even putting in a new window.
The most common problem with double-glazed windows is visible condensation. It is usually caused by humidity or moisture in the air. This causes water droplets to form on cold surfaces. And when the windows are closed, the condensation can cause condensation and leave a layer of white fog or frost. This is not a major issue, however the frame and glass should be cleaned regularly to remove debris and dirt that could result in to wood decay or mould growth.
The most effective solution is to improve ventilation throughout the home. While cooking or showering, make sure the extractor fan runs. Also, open the window to dry your laundry. The right size window can also help reduce the amount of moisture (not too big or too small). The distance between the window panes should be no greater than 12mm in order to allow to improve energy efficiency and to stop air infiltration.
If your windows are leaking or smears up it could be that they need to be replaced entirely. Double glazing can be repaired with an repair kit, however it's only going to repair the seal. It will not remove any ice or condensation that has already formed on the window panes. A local tradesperson can drill a hole into the window and spray a cleaning solution inside and then let out through a defogger.
The best option for misting windows is to have a professional in the first place, double glazed window repairs Near me since they can identify the cause of the problem. This is probably going to involve replacing the entire window, especially if there is mold or rot. The replacement of a single window may appear expensive, but it can save you lots of dollars in heating and energy costs over the long-term.
Blown
If water seeps through the double-glazed window gaps it's most likely due to a seal failure. This is referred to as a "blown window' and it indicates that the window is not repairable and must be replaced. It is a job best left to professionals as the faulty window will allow cold air to enter your home, and warm air to escape, affecting the efficiency of your home. A broken window can cause dampness and condensation that's why it's essential to have the problem dealt immediately.
There are many reasons your double-glazed window seal might fail. However, it is typically caused by wear and tear and age. When the seal deteriorates, moisture can leak into this gap which leads to fogging and condensation.
Foggy windows can reduce visibility and can also reduce the amount of sunlight that can enter your living space. They can also create a dingy appearance to your home. This can impact the curb appeal of your home and could be a sign that the home hasn't been maintained properly. Repairing broken Double Glazed Window Repairs Near Me glazing can restore the clarity and insulation properties which reduce heating costs while improving the appearance of your home.
It is crucial to realize that replacing a double-glazed blown window is a specialized job. It's not something you is done by hand as it requires special tools to remove the old glass and replace it with a new pane. If you attempt to do this yourself you could put yourself at risk of injury. It's also important to take the proper measurements so that the replacement window is the right size and fitted properly in the frame you have. Double-glazing professionals can do this for you and ensure that the glass is properly fitted and will work correctly. They can also install trickle vents to prevent future condensation build-up. Double-glazed windows that have been blown must be replaced as soon as possible as they permit cold energy to escape and warm air to be able to enter. They can also create dampness and mould that can be detrimental to your health.
Misunderstood
If you see an air gap between your double-glazed window it could be an indication of a seal problem. This indicates that warm air is being emitted and air is getting into your home. This can reduce the efficiency of your energy consumption. This problem can be fixed and is worth fixing as soon as you can.
There is a seal attached to every double glazed window that holds the two panes of glass together. The seal prevents water from getting in between the windows. However should it become damaged or worn, it can cause fogging. This could be due to inadequate installation drainage issues, poor installation or even defective seals from the manufacturer.
This is a problem that occurs with a lot of double-glazed windows. It happens when the temperature of your home is drastically reduced at night, which causes condensation to form on the cold surface of the window. This is a natural phenomenon that can be easily removed with a kit for removing condensation.
Misted double glazed windows are not only unsightly to look at they also affect the thermal insulation and soundproofing of your home. As soon as you detect this issue, contact a specialist in repair of double-glazed windows.
To fix a misted glass you must first take the unit from its frame. After the window has been taken apart, you can remove the glass pane. Then, you can clean and dry each window pane before rebuilding it.
In most instances, replacing or repairing misted glass is usually the best choice. Refilling the sealant in windows with double glazing is not a long-term solution, and it can cause further damage. It is cheaper and quicker to replace the window unit.
A professional installation of a double-glazed window will prevent any future issues. Finding a qualified contractor to install your windows and perform regular maintenance is essential. In addition, it is recommended to choose windows that are A-rated to increase the efficiency of your home.
Foggy
Foggy windows aren't only unattractive, but they could be a sign of a more serious problem with the seal. Double-paned windows feature an airtight sealing between two panes to keep the temperature stable and provide insulation. However, over time, this seal may fail or fail, which allows condensation and water to get into. This can result in a sticky buildup or, even more importantly it could allow moisture to seep between the glass and cause damage.
A common solution to this problem is to place an air dehumidifier near the window, which will aid in the removal of moisture. This will not solve the issue at its source as it is a weak airtight seal.
Another suggestion is to drill a small hole into the window (if possible, but without breaking the frame) and then use hangers or drains covered in pantyhose to clean the inside. This will not stop the moisture from forming again in the future. It will also be difficult to wipe the glass because of the gaps between the panes.
You can also increase the circulation of air in the room in which the window is. This could help lower the humidity levels. You can also utilize the extractor fan while you're cooking or showering, and open windows to dry your clothes.
The best method to stop fogging is to call a professional double glazing company for repair or replacement. This will involve taking the window off and replacing the seal between the two glass panes, which can take up to several days, and isn't a cheap process.
Up until recently the only options to deal with fogging in insulated glass windows was to either live with it or replace the entire window unit. Certain companies now offer an option to restore and fix fogging in double-glazed windows. This is often less expensive than replacing the entire upvc window repairs.
